Current situation of laying hen breeding industry in China

1. The breeding volume is high, the market stock and the price of eggs are unstable.

At present, the number of laying hens in China ranks first in the world, and the number of commercial laying hens is estimated to be about 1.5 billion. Under the condition of normal production performance, the eggs produced by 1.2 billion commercial laying hens can meet the needs of the domestic market. In recent years, affected by disease, the level of egg production is uneven, and the price of eggs is still unstable. The high incidence of chicken disease in winter will lead to a reduction in stock. After the formation of typhoons in summer, it will lead to poor circulation of eggs and obvious fluctuations in egg prices.

According to statistics, the laying hen industry employs more than 10 million people, and the annual output value of the laying hen industry, including hatching, chicks, eggs, egg processing and eliminating chickens, has exceeded 150 billion yuan. Feed, veterinary drugs, vaccines, equipment manufacturing and other related industries have followed up the rapid development, increasing employment channels and employment opportunities for social workers. In 2009, the annual output value of breeder hens, laying hens, egg retail, feed, veterinary drugs and vaccines exceeded 350 billion yuan.

two。 The introduction of breeder chickens occupies a dominant position, and there is still room for improvement in the total output of poultry eggs.

According to the statistical data of the Ministry of Commerce and the Ministry of Agriculture, egg breeder breeding in China started relatively late, and its production performance is relatively backward. Most of the great grandparents and grandparents were introduced from abroad. From the perspective of domestic ancestral chicken breeding, there is a big gap between its production performance and the introduction of foreign breeds.

In 2009, the average annual consumption of eggs in China is about 18 kg, which is much higher than the world average of 9.5 kg and lower than the average level of 23 kg in Europe and the United States. From the gap between China and developed countries, we can see that there is still a lot of room for the development of China's egg industry.

3. The producing area gradually moved southward

Before 2005, the main producing areas of laying hens in China were Hebei, Shandong, Henan, Sichuan, Liaoning, Jiangsu and other provinces. Judging from the consumption characteristics of eggs, egg consumption is mainly fresh eggs, and eggs from the north are transported to the south. Due to the long transportation time and high transportation cost, it is more difficult to keep the products fresh. In addition, local governments encourage people to shake off poverty and become rich. More people choose to invest in projects that can be carried out jointly by small households or several families, and some areas encourage the development of laying hen breeding. Therefore, laying hen production areas have a trend of moving south.

4. The industrial advantage layout of laying hens is basically formed.

China's laying hen industry is taking the road of standardization, scale, industrialization and ecological development. The number of farmers has decreased but the scale has expanded, the commercial chicken farms are gradually moving towards scale, and the number of free-range farmers with a breeding capacity of 1500 to 5000 in rural areas is gradually decreasing. The number of large chicken farms with more than 100000 chickens is gradually increasing.

5. The phenomenon of branding in the egg market is obvious, and the safety supervision is increasing.

The phenomenon of gradual regionalization and branding of the egg market is obvious, and egg companies are booming to carry out regional competition. With the continuous improvement of economic level, consumers need fresh, hygienic and pollution-free eggs, which brings great prospects for the development of brand eggs. The egg company has signed a contract with Zhongda chicken farm to produce reassuring eggs and set up an egg factory, using selective egg washing machines, encoders and packaging machines to produce clean eggs to enter the market, its products are not only safe but also can improve the added value.

In recent years, the quality and safety supervision of egg products in China has been continuously strengthened, relevant laws and regulations, management systems and technical standards have been continuously improved, and the quality and safety monitoring system of egg products has been further improved. The management of veterinary drugs and feed additives has been further strengthened. It has effectively improved the safety level of egg product quality in our country.
